My little boy is potty training and decided to urinate in the heating vent in his bedroom. I have washed it out with disinfectant and put baking soda in there to get rid of the smell, but it seems to be getting worse. Any ideas?
I hope he not continuing to use the heat vent. You might check on that. Urine smell is very difficult to get rid of. Sometimes the stuff gets down to the furnace and hangs around for awhile.You might try some fabreeze spray in the duct and the return air..
Can you open it up. If so spray it down with a bleach and water mixture and wipe it down. Duct tape a rag to a dowel or broom handle if you have to. Air freshener will only temporarily mask the odor.
